How foreigners own here
Thai buyers can own freehold; foreign buyers use a registered leasehold (up to 30 years, renewable), typically with a superficies right over the villa itself. I explain the whole picture — honestly — in my guide to buying property in Thailand. Always use an independent lawyer.
